In a predictive project approach, milestones are crucial for monitoring progress and ensuring alignment with the project's defined scope and established deadlines. The project manager should first meet with the software team to discuss the feasibility of incorporating monthly milestone reviews as requested by the product leader. This action aligns with the principles of effective communication and stakeholder engagement, which are essential in managing expectations and ensuring project success. By reviewing the possibility of monthly milestones, the project manager can facilitate a clear understanding of the project's progress and make necessary adjustments to meet the product leader's expectations and the project's objectives.
